Illegal Wildlife Trade Policy
Maersk has a zero-tolerance policy towards illegal wildlife trade. Maersk is a signatory to the Buckingham Palace Declaration of March 2016 and to the United for Wildlife Transport Taskforce, participating in the fight against illegal wildlife trade. Maersk will not knowingly facilitate or tolerate the carriage of wildlife or wildlife products, where such trade is contrary to the Convention on International Trade in Endangered Species of Wildlife Fauna and Flora (CITES) and is as such illegal under international and national laws.
